Fujifilm GFX100: Focus Stacking Handheld with IBIS

This page discusses focus stacking with handheld shooting with sensor stabilization (IBIS) enabled.

The Fujifilm GFX100 offers three key features that make handheld focus stacking more viable than any camera I have used before (through late 2019): fully electronic shutter + very fast exposure bracketing + highly effective image stabilization (IBIS). I wondered if I could generate credible focus-stacked images shooting handheld.

For this image, I seated myself and braced my legs against my knees for maximum stability. When that is not possible and/or leaning against something for stability, use the best possible standing shooting technique.
